From 62aa27bb837253687e03422ff2a9914b769f6ab8 Mon Sep 17 00:00:00 2001 From: MARCROCK22 Date: Thu, 26 Dec 2024 12:30:30 -0400 Subject: [PATCH] fix: missing runCache --- src/events/handler.ts | 10 ++++++---- 1 file changed, 6 insertions(+), 4 deletions(-) diff --git a/src/events/handler.ts b/src/events/handler.ts index b0749fc..a67cc8b 100644 --- a/src/events/handler.ts +++ b/src/events/handler.ts @@ -185,10 +185,12 @@ export class EventHandler extends BaseHandler { const Event = this.values[name]; try { if (!Event || (Event.data.once && Event.fired)) { - return this.client.cache.onPacket({ - t: name, - d: packet, - } as GatewayDispatchPayload); + return runCache + ? this.client.cache.onPacket({ + t: name, + d: packet, + } as GatewayDispatchPayload) + : undefined; } Event.fired = true; const hook = await RawEvents[name]?.(client, packet as never);